Introduction
Overseas brands entering China face the challenge of balancing cost efficiency with measurable outcomes. Performance-based advertising offers a solution, allowing brands to pay for tangible results rather than impressions. This article highlights key strategies for creating affordable, high-impact campaigns in the Chinese market.
1. Targeted Audience Segmentation
1.1 Demographic Analysis
Use platform analytics to understand age, interests, and behavior patterns. Tailoring campaigns to these segments improves efficiency and reduces wasted ad spend.
1.2 Behavior-Based Targeting
Focus on users who have shown prior engagement with similar content. Behavioral targeting increases the likelihood of conversions, optimizing campaign ROI.
2. Budget Allocation and Optimization
2.1 Incremental Investment
Start campaigns with small budgets to test performance before scaling. Gradually reallocating spend to high-performing ads ensures cost-effectiveness.
2.2 Cost-Saving Creative Techniques
Leverage short-form videos, carousel ads, and UGC content to reduce production expenses while maintaining engagement. Efficient creative production allows better ROI at lower spend.
3. Influencer and Affiliate Integration
3.1 Selecting High-Impact Micro-Influencers
Partner with influencers who have relevant audiences and measurable engagement metrics. Paying based on performance metrics ensures affordable and accountable results.
3.2 Cross-Channel Collaboration
Coordinate influencer campaigns across platforms to maximize reach without multiplying costs. Integrated campaigns reinforce messaging and drive consistent conversions.
4. Real-Time Monitoring and Adjustments
4.1 Analytics Tools
Leverage real-time dashboards to track clicks, views, and conversions. Prompt insights allow immediate adjustments to optimize performance.
4.2 Iterative Improvements
Continuously refine creatives, CTAs, and audience targeting based on performance data. Iterative testing reduces cost per conversion and enhances campaign effectiveness.
Case Study: A German Eco-Friendly Skincare Brand
A German eco-friendly skincare brand ran performance-based campaigns on Douyin and WeChat targeting environmentally conscious consumers. By tracking conversions and iteratively optimizing creatives, the brand increased online orders by 140% in three months. Cost-per-conversion dropped by 28%, demonstrating the efficiency of performance-driven advertising for overseas brands in China.
